The Savage 110 Magpul Scout is a left-hand bolt-action rifle configured for 6.5mm Creedmoor with a 16.50″ threaded, button-rifled barrel and a Magpul Hunter synthetic stock. It features a full-length scout-style Picatinny rail, adjustable iron sights with an integrated removable rear peep, and an AICS-style detachable magazine. Built with a factory-blueprinted action and an adjustable AccuTrigger, the rifle balances accuracy and practical field ergonomics.
Key Specifications
- The caliber is 6.5mm Creedmoor.
- The action is Bolt Action.
- The barrel measures 16.50 inches and is described as threaded and button-rifled.
- The capacity is 10 + 1 with an AICS-style detachable magazine included.
- The rifle is configured for Left Hand shooters.
- The stock is a Black Magpul Hunter synthetic with an aluminum bedding block.
- The trigger is an adjustable AccuTrigger.
- The rate of twist is 1:8″.
- The rifle includes M-LOK forearm slots and a full-length scout-style rail.
- The finish is Blued carbon steel.
